Overview

Postcode NG1 3FT is located in a minor urban area, within the St. Ann's ward of Nottingham in the East Midlands region, and forms part of the St Ann's West area. It has high deprivation and very high crime levels, with around 127.9 crimes per 1,000 residents per year, roughly 1.3× the East Midlands average of 96 per 1,000. The average income per household in St Ann's West is £36,457 per year. The nearest station is High School Tram Stop, about 0.4 miles away. There are 8 primary and 1 secondary schools in the area. There are 3 parks nearby, the closest large park is Arboretum.
